A shop vac and a few fans can make a Tarrytown property look dry on the surface — but "looks dry" and "is actually dry" are two very different things.
What makes DIY cleanup risky isn't the initial mop-up — it's everything you can't see afterward. Standard household fans move air across a surface, but they don't pull moisture out of building materials the way commercial-grade air movers and dehumidifiers do. That gap is exactly where Tarrytown homeowners end up with mold problems weeks or months down the line.
Insurance carriers generally want to see documented proof that a water loss was properly mitigated. A DIY cleanup rarely produces that kind of record, which can leave Tarrytown homeowners exposed if related damage — like mold or warped subfloor — shows up months later and the carrier questions whether it was handled correctly the first time.
None of this means every spill needs a professional crew — a small, contained, surface-level spill that's dried within a few hours is usually fine to handle yourself. But once water has soaked into flooring, baseboards, or drywall, or if it's been sitting for more than a few hours, it's worth a call to make sure nothing's hiding beneath the surface.
Every water loss is different, but these general safety steps apply to most Tarrytown calls we receive.
If the water is coming from a pipe, appliance, or fixture you can safely reach, shut off the supply valve or main.
Never touch electrical switches, outlets, or appliances that are wet or near standing water — the risk of shock is real.
If it's safe, move furniture, electronics, and important documents away from the affected area or up off the floor.
Snap photos or video of the affected areas before anything is moved — this helps your insurance claim later.
Some airflow can help, but don't rely on it alone — professional drying equipment is still necessary to prevent mold.
Delaying the call is the most common mistake we see. Standing water only gets more expensive to fix the longer it sits.
